6 * Extended Attributes support
8 * AppleTalk support in afpd and AppleTalk daemons (atalkd and papd) are disabled by default
11 * default CNID backend is "dbd"
12 * enable live debugging with SIGINT
13 * afpd uses an in memory temporary DB if can't open the volume's database, but currently this only
14 works with the "cbd" or "tdb" backends not with the default "dbd".
17 * atalkd: workaround for broken Linux 2.6 AT kernel module:
18 Linux 2.6 sends broadcast queries to the first available socket which is in our case
19 the last configured one. atalkd now tries to find the right one.
20 Note: now a misconfigured or plugged router can broadcast a wrong route !
23 * dbd: "dbd" CNID database and volume maintanance and intergrity check utility
24 * apple_dump: dump AppleDouble files
27 Upgrading from a 2.0 version
28 ============================
29 2.1 and 2.0 filenames encoding and adouble headers are compatible thus
30 it's possible to upgrade and downgrade between 2.0 and 2.1, you may have
31 to upgrade/downgrade (or delete) your .AppleDB folders in case the bdb versions differ.
40 * sendfile is enable on linux
44 --enable-nfsv4acls NFSv4 ACL Support (only Solaris?)
47 --with-webmin path where webmin is installed [$PKGCONFDIR/webmin]
48 --with-webminuser name for the webmin admin user
49 --with-webminversion Webmin version to fetch from sf.net [1.490]
50 --with-webminpass password for the webmin admin user
51 --with-webminport TCP port for webmin
55 --with-cnid-dbd-txn dbd always use transaction
56 --with-cnid-db3-backend use dbd for transaction
57 --with-cnid-hash-backend never really work
62 * slp is disable by default
63 * ddp is disable by default
66 -slp advertise with SRVLOC
81 caseinsensitive volume is case insensitive (JFS in OS2 mode)
90 - Clean up error messages, many messages should be move to the info/debug level
92 - Are all options documented in the man pages/configuration files?
93 - update dbd logic to others db.
98 - use a separate user group for cnid_dbd daemons
99 cnid_metad -u afpd -g afpd
101 - All CNID databases in the same directory
105 :DEFAUT: dbpath:/var/lib/afpd/$v
109 drwxr-xr-x afpd afpd 4096 2009-11-24 15:12 /var/lib/afpd
111 afpd or cnid_metad will create the right subdirectory ($v is replaced by the
117 with avahi you can add an afpd.service file in "/etc/avahi/services/".
118 Drawback: AFP is advertised even if the server is down.